When you're learning anything new on the guitar, practice makes perfect, but you already know that. While you can practice by yourself, there can be rich rewards when you practice along to backing tracks using recording software specifically created for guitar. In the old days, guitarists would play along to songs on vinyl records and cassette tapes. The problem with that method is that you can't always hear yourself over the guitarist on the recording. However when you play along to a backing track on guitar learning software, you are the guitarist! If you get it wrong, you will soon know about it!
The Beat Goes On.
One other great advantage to playing to backing tracks is that it will force you to keep up a consistent beat. A metronome can do the same thing, but man is it boring! With a backing track, you've got drums and or a bass player carrying that rhythm right along. It's like having a couple of really patient friends to play along with.
